本發明係關於一種手持式電子裝置及其護套,尤其是一種設有空氣容室以提供音箱功能之手持式電子裝置及其護套。The present invention relates to a handheld electronic device and a sheath thereof, and more particularly to a handheld electronic device having an air chamber to provide a speaker function and a sheath thereof.

近年來,歸功於科技產業蓬勃發展,手持式電子裝置不斷推陳出新,儼然已成為人們日常生活中的必需品,無論是智慧型手機、平板電腦、多媒體撥放器(例如:MP3、MP4)或手持式遊戲機等手持式電子裝置均已在市面上廣泛流通,當中所蘊含的龐大商機不言而喻。緣此,全球各大系統廠商紛紛投入手持式電子裝置的研發,致使競爭趨於白熱化,為了能在眾多市售產品中脫穎而出,手持式電子裝置的開發重點除了以往著重的效能高低、功能多樣性、外型創意及結構強度外,業者也挹注大量研發資金試圖提升拍照品質、螢幕解析度與音響效果等影音表現。In recent years, thanks to the booming technology industry, handheld electronic devices continue to evolve, which has become a necessity in people's daily lives, whether it is smart phones, tablets, multimedia players (eg MP3, MP4) or handheld Handheld electronic devices such as game consoles have been widely distributed in the market, and the huge business opportunities contained therein are self-evident. As a result, the world's major system manufacturers have invested in the development of handheld electronic devices, resulting in competition, so that in order to stand out in many commercially available products, the development of handheld electronic devices, in addition to the previous emphasis on performance, functional diversity In addition to the appearance and structural strength, the industry also pays attention to a large number of research and development funds to improve the quality of the camera, screen resolution and sound effects.

其中,受限於手持式電子裝置對於薄型化的迫切需求,無法設置具有箱體構造的音箱式喇叭,往往只能緊鄰手持式電子裝置的殼體設置喇叭單體(driver),利用電能驅動該喇叭單體來推動周遭空氣,從而讓人能聽到聲音。惟,直接由喇叭單體所發出的聲音在缺少箱體提供適度共振空間的情況下,具有音質粗糙與音場狹窄等嚴重缺失,即便業者不惜成本應用高單價的喇叭單體,依舊難以有效提升手持式電子裝置的音響效果,因此市售手持式電子裝置的喇叭均存在高頻容易破音與低頻明顯不足等問 題。Among them, limited by the urgent need for thinning of the handheld electronic device, it is impossible to provide a speaker type speaker having a box structure, and it is often only possible to provide a speaker directly adjacent to the housing of the handheld electronic device, and drive the electric energy with the electric energy. The speaker unit pushes the surrounding air so that people can hear the sound. However, the sound directly emitted by the speaker unit has a serious lack of sound quality and a narrow sound field in the absence of a moderate resonance space in the cabinet. Even if the operator applies a high-priced speaker unit at a cost, it is still difficult to effectively improve. The acoustic effect of the handheld electronic device, so the speakers of the commercially available handheld electronic device have high frequency and easy to break the sound and the low frequency is obviously insufficient. question.

為此,對於聲音品質要求較高的消費者,通常會額外添購外接式擴音器。然而外接式擴音器畢竟難以隨身攜帶,使用者透過外接式擴音器取得較佳音響效果的同時,遂已失去手持式電子裝置能夠在各種場合提供行動運算服務的特性,使得使用便利性大打折扣。基於上述原因,手持式電子裝置之音響效果亟需進一步改良。For this reason, for consumers with higher sound quality requirements, an external amplifier is usually added. However, external loudspeakers are difficult to carry around, and users can obtain better acoustic effects through external loudspeakers. At the same time, they have lost the ability of handheld electronic devices to provide mobile computing services in various occasions, making them more convenient to use. discount. For the above reasons, the acoustic effects of handheld electronic devices need to be further improved.

本發明之目的係提供一種手持式電子裝置及其護套,該護套可提供一空氣容室,且該手持式電子裝置能夠封閉該空氣容室,使其形成一共振空間而產生音箱功能,以提升該手持式電子裝置的音響效果。The object of the present invention is to provide a handheld electronic device and a sheath thereof, which can provide an air chamber, and the handheld electronic device can close the air chamber to form a resonance space to generate a speaker function. To enhance the acoustics of the handheld electronic device.

本發明之另一目的係提供一種手持式電子裝置及其護套,該護套所提供之空氣容室呈連續彎折之曲徑狀,使得該護套與該手持式電子裝置相結合後具有傳輸線式音箱之功能,以增加該手持式電子裝置的低頻成分。Another object of the present invention is to provide a hand-held electronic device and a sheath thereof, wherein the air chamber provided by the sheath has a labyrinth shape that is continuously bent, so that the sheath has a combination with the handheld electronic device. The function of the line speaker is to increase the low frequency component of the handheld electronic device.

本發明之再一目的係提供一種手持式電子裝置的護套,藉由於該護套中設置一散熱風扇,可兼具有輔助散熱的功能,以提升該手持式電子裝置運作時的散熱效率。A further object of the present invention is to provide a sheath for a hand-held electronic device, wherein a heat dissipating fan is disposed in the sheath to provide a function of assisting heat dissipation to improve heat dissipation efficiency of the handheld electronic device during operation.

請參照第1及2圖,其係本發明之第一較佳實施例,本發明之手持式電子裝置包含一機身E,該機身E之背板係設有一喇叭口E1,且該機身E內部可以於鄰近該喇叭口E1之位置設有一喇叭單體(圖未繪示),進而利用電能驅動該喇叭單體來推動周遭空氣,形成聲波並由該喇叭口E1傳出。該機身E可以結合於一護套,該護套可以包含一基板1、一環牆部2及至少一阻隔件3,該環牆部2環設於該基板1的周緣,使該護套得以結合該機身E,該阻隔件3則設置於該基板1的內側,用以於該基板1及該環牆部2之間區隔形成一空氣容室R。其中,該機身E較佳以可拆解之結合方式與該護套相互結合。Referring to Figures 1 and 2, which are a first preferred embodiment of the present invention, the handheld electronic device of the present invention comprises a body E, the back plate of the body E is provided with a bell mouth E1, and the machine The inside of the body E can be provided with a horn unit (not shown) adjacent to the bell mouth E1, and then the electric energy is used to drive the horn unit to push the surrounding air to form sound waves and be transmitted from the bell mouth E1. The body E can be coupled to a sheath. The sheath can include a substrate 1, a ring wall portion 2, and at least one barrier member 3. The ring wall portion 2 is looped around the periphery of the substrate 1, so that the sheath can be In conjunction with the body E, the barrier member 3 is disposed on the inner side of the substrate 1 for forming an air chamber R between the substrate 1 and the ring wall portion 2. Wherein, the body E is preferably combined with the sheath in a detachable combination.

該基板1及該環牆部2可以由如橡膠、矽膠或樹脂等彈性較佳的材質製成,也可以由如金屬或塑膠等較硬的材質製成。該基板1具有相對的一內表面1a及一外表面1b,該基板1主要對應至該機身E的背板, 該護套結合於該機身E時,該基板1的內表面1a係朝向該機身E的背板。該基板1還可以針對該機身E的相機、閃光燈或按鍵等結構開設對應的開孔,為本領域中具有通常知識者可以理解,故該基板1不應受本發明圖式所揭露之結構形態為限。The substrate 1 and the ring wall portion 2 may be made of a material having good elasticity such as rubber, silicone or resin, or may be made of a hard material such as metal or plastic. The substrate 1 has an opposite inner surface 1a and an outer surface 1b, and the substrate 1 mainly corresponds to the back plate of the body E. When the sheath is coupled to the body E, the inner surface 1a of the substrate 1 faces the back plate of the body E. The substrate 1 can also be provided with a corresponding opening for the camera, the flash lamp or the button of the body E. It is understood by those skilled in the art that the substrate 1 should not be subjected to the structure disclosed in the drawings of the present invention. The form is limited.

該環牆部2環設於該基板1的周緣,主要用以與該機身E相結合,其中,該環牆部2可以透過任意結合方式與該基板1相結合,或是與該基板1以一體成型製造,本發明均不加以限制。該環牆部2的自由端處可以設置數個輔助定位部21,使該環牆部2可以包覆在該機身E的側緣,以及由該數個輔助定位部21卡掣至該機身E的正面,藉此該護套得以穩固結合於該機身E。該環牆部2可與該基板1共同形成一容置空間S,並使該基板1的內表面1a朝向該容置空間S,以供容置該至少一阻隔件3及該機身E。The ring wall portion 2 is disposed on the periphery of the substrate 1 and is mainly used for combining with the body E. The ring wall portion 2 can be combined with the substrate 1 by any combination, or with the substrate 1 The invention is manufactured in one piece, and the invention is not limited. A plurality of auxiliary positioning portions 21 may be disposed at the free end of the ring wall portion 2, so that the ring wall portion 2 can be wrapped around the side edge of the body E, and the plurality of auxiliary positioning portions 21 are locked to the machine. The front side of the body E, whereby the sheath is firmly coupled to the body E. The ring wall portion 2 can form an accommodating space S with the substrate 1 and the inner surface 1a of the substrate 1 faces the accommodating space S for accommodating the at least one barrier member 3 and the body E.

該至少一阻隔件3設置於該容置空間S中且結合於該基板1的內表面1a,同理,該阻隔件3可以透過任意結合方式與該內表面1a相結合,或是與該內表面1a以一體成型製造,本發明均不加以限制。該至少一阻隔件3係與該基板1及該環牆部2共同區隔形成一空氣容室R,詳言之,在本實施例當中,該至少一阻隔件3之數量係為一個,該環牆部2包含一第一側牆2a及一第二側牆2b,該阻隔件3係設置於該第一側牆2a及該第二側牆2b之間,藉此該阻隔件3與該環牆部2將環繞形成一空氣容室R。此外,該環牆部2可以選擇在其內表面設置一肩部23。The at least one barrier member 3 is disposed in the accommodating space S and is coupled to the inner surface 1a of the substrate 1. Similarly, the barrier member 3 can be combined with the inner surface 1a by any combination, or The surface 1a is manufactured integrally, and the present invention is not limited thereto. The at least one barrier member 3 is spaced apart from the substrate 1 and the annular wall portion 2 to form an air chamber R. In detail, in the embodiment, the number of the at least one barrier member 3 is one. The ring wall portion 2 includes a first side wall 2a and a second side wall 2b. The barrier member 3 is disposed between the first side wall 2a and the second side wall 2b, whereby the barrier member 3 and the The annular wall portion 2 will surround to form an air chamber R. Further, the annular wall portion 2 may optionally have a shoulder portion 23 provided on its inner surface.

請一併參照第3圖所示,係本發明之第一較佳實施例之使用情形圖。藉由上述結構,本發明之機身E可結合於該護套,且當該機身E被置入該護套之容置空間S當中時,該機身E的背板係分別抵接該護套之阻隔件3及肩部23,使得該空氣容室R為該機身E之背板所封閉。再者, 該機身E之背板可以形成一喇叭口E1,該喇叭口E1較佳對位於該空氣容室R。據此,該空氣容室R將可以作為一共振空間,利用該空氣容室R中的空氣作為聲音傳播介質,該喇叭口E1所傳出的聲波將於該空氣容室R產生共振,進而產生音箱功能,改善該喇叭口E1所傳出之聲音的音質與音場等音響效果。Referring to FIG. 3 together, it is a use case diagram of the first preferred embodiment of the present invention. With the above structure, the body E of the present invention can be coupled to the sheath, and when the body E is placed in the accommodating space S of the sheath, the backing plate of the body E abuts the The barrier member 3 and the shoulder portion 23 of the sheath are such that the air chamber R is closed by the back plate of the body E. Furthermore, The back plate of the body E can form a bell mouth E1, and the bell mouth E1 is preferably located in the air chamber R. Accordingly, the air chamber R can serve as a resonance space, and the air in the air chamber R is used as a sound propagation medium, and the sound waves emitted from the bell mouth E1 will resonate in the air chamber R, thereby generating The speaker function improves the sound quality and sound field of the sound emitted by the bell E1.

值得注意的是,該阻隔件3可以開設貫通該空氣容室R之一開口31,使得該空氣容室R為該機身E之背板封閉以作為該共振空間時,仍可具有單一開口31與外界連通,且該環牆部2可以開設至少一貫孔22,該貫孔22係與該阻隔件3之開口31相連通,俾使該空氣容室R中的聲波能夠分別經由該開口31及該貫孔22穿出至該護套外部,以供使用者聆聽。此外,該阻隔件3之自由端可以設置一墊體32,該墊體32較佳由具彈性之材質(例如:橡膠、矽膠或樹脂)製成,藉此當該阻隔件3抵接於該機身E的背板時,可以與該機身E形成良好氣密;同樣地,該肩部23遠離該基板1的內表面1a之一端也可以設置一墊體231,以確保該肩部23抵接於該機身E的背板時可以形成良好氣密,遂使得本發明之手持式電子裝置及其護套提升音響效果的幅度更為顯著。It should be noted that the barrier member 3 may open through an opening 31 of the air chamber R such that the air chamber R is closed to the back surface of the body E as a resonant space, and may still have a single opening 31. Communicating with the outside, and the annular wall portion 2 can open at least a constant hole 22, and the through hole 22 communicates with the opening 31 of the blocking member 3, so that sound waves in the air chamber R can pass through the opening 31 and The through hole 22 is passed out to the outside of the sheath for the user to listen to. In addition, the bottom end of the barrier member 3 may be provided with a pad body 32. The pad body 32 is preferably made of a resilient material (for example, rubber, silicone or resin), whereby the barrier member 3 abuts against the When the back plate of the body E is formed, a good airtightness can be formed with the body E. Similarly, the shoulder portion 23 can be disposed away from one end of the inner surface 1a of the substrate 1 to provide a pad body 231 to ensure the shoulder portion 23. When the backplane of the fuselage E is abutted, a good airtightness can be formed, so that the amplitude of the acoustic effect of the handheld electronic device and the sheath thereof of the present invention is more remarkable.

請參照第8及9所示,其係本發明之第三較佳實施例,該實施例與前述第一較佳實施例差異之處在於:該護套之至少一阻隔件3的數量為複數個,且該複數個阻隔件3中至少有二阻隔件3設置於該第一側牆2a及該第二側牆2b之間,並且開設貫通該空氣容室R之開口31。開設有該開口31之阻隔件3較佳相互間隔設置,其中,任二相鄰阻隔件3之開口31較佳相互錯位,且更佳如本實施例所示,有部分阻隔件3之開口31係鄰近該環牆部2之第一側牆2a,另有部分阻隔件3之開口31係鄰近該環牆部2之第二側牆2b,具有鄰近該第一側牆2a之開口31的阻隔件3係與具有鄰近該第二側牆2b之開口31的阻隔件3交錯排列。Referring to FIGS. 8 and 9, which is a third preferred embodiment of the present invention, the difference between the embodiment and the first preferred embodiment is that the number of at least one barrier member 3 of the sheath is plural. At least two of the plurality of barrier members 3 are disposed between the first side wall 2a and the second side wall 2b, and open through the opening 31 of the air chamber R. The barrier members 3 having the openings 31 are preferably spaced apart from each other, wherein the openings 31 of any two adjacent barrier members 3 are preferably offset from each other, and more preferably, as shown in this embodiment, the openings 31 of the partial barrier members 3 are provided. The first side wall 2a adjacent to the annular wall portion 2 is adjacent to the second side wall 2b of the annular wall portion 2, and has a barrier adjacent to the opening 31 of the first side wall 2a. The member 3 is staggered with the barrier members 3 having openings 31 adjacent to the second side wall 2b.

請一併參照第10圖所示,係本發明之第三較佳實施例之使用情形圖。據由前述結構,開設有該開口31之阻隔件3與該第一側牆2a及該第二側牆2b亦將共同環繞形成一空氣容室R,且該空氣容室R將形成 連續彎折之曲徑狀通道,當該機身E被置入該容置空間S當中時,該空氣容室R係為該機身E之背板所封閉,該機身E之喇叭口E1亦可以對位於該空氣容室R,使得該空氣容室R可以作為一共振空間,該喇叭口E1所傳出的聲波將輪流經由該開口31於該空氣容室R中傳遞。同理,該複數個阻隔件3之自由端也可以設置一墊體32,以確保該各該阻隔件3抵接於該機身E的背板時可以形成良好氣密。Referring to Fig. 10, there is shown a use case diagram of a third preferred embodiment of the present invention. According to the foregoing structure, the barrier member 3 having the opening 31 and the first side wall 2a and the second side wall 2b will also collectively form an air chamber R, and the air chamber R will be formed. The curved path of the continuous bending, when the body E is placed in the accommodating space S, the air chamber R is closed by the back plate of the body E, and the bell mouth E1 of the body E It is also possible to be located in the air chamber R such that the air chamber R can serve as a resonance space, and the sound waves transmitted from the bell mouth E1 will be alternately transmitted through the opening 31 in the air chamber R. Similarly, a plurality of spacers 32 may be disposed at the free ends of the plurality of barrier members 3 to ensure that the barrier members 3 are formed into a good airtightness when abutting against the backplane of the body E.

由於該空氣容室R呈連續彎折之曲徑狀,遂使得該空氣容室R作為共振空間時會產生類似傳輸線式音箱之功能,能夠改善該喇叭口E1所傳出之聲音的音質與音場等音響效果,且基於傳輸線式音箱的特性,該空氣容室R在將低頻下限進一步拓寬,以增加該機身E所傳出聲音的低頻成分之效果尤為顯著。再者,該基板1可以開設至少一貫孔11,該貫孔11與前述第一較佳實施例之貫孔22類似,係與該一開口31相連通,俾使該空氣容室R中的聲波能夠分別經由該開口31及該貫孔11穿出至該護套外部,以供使用者聆聽。Since the air chamber R is in the shape of a continuous bending, the air chamber R acts as a resonance space and generates a function similar to a transmission line speaker, which can improve the sound quality and sound of the sound emitted by the bell mouth E1. The acoustic effect of the field, and based on the characteristics of the transmission line speaker, the air chamber R is further broadened to lower the low frequency limit to increase the low frequency component of the sound emitted by the body E. Furthermore, the substrate 1 can have at least a uniform hole 11 similar to the through hole 22 of the first preferred embodiment, and communicates with the opening 31 to cause sound waves in the air chamber R. The opening 31 and the through hole 11 can be respectively passed out to the outside of the sheath for the user to listen.

在本實施例當中,該複數個阻隔件3除了包含開設有該開口31之阻隔件3外,還可以包含二端分別連接該第一環牆2a及該第二環牆2b之另一阻隔件3,且較佳設置於開設有該開口31之阻隔件3的外側,以封閉該空氣容室R遠離該貫孔11之一側,使得該空氣容室R為該機身E之背板所封閉以作為共振空間時,當中的聲波僅能夠經由和該貫孔11相連通之單一開口31與外界連通;或者,該複數個阻隔件3也可以全數開設該開口31,並且於該環牆部2設置如上述第一較佳實施例所揭示之肩部23,由該複數個阻隔件3與該環牆部2共同環繞形成該空氣容室R,藉此,當該機身E被置入該容置空間S當中時,該機身E的背板係分別抵接該複數個阻隔件3及該肩部23,使得該空氣容室R為該機身E之背板所封閉,當 中的聲波僅能夠經由和該貫孔11相連通之單一開口31與外界連通。In the present embodiment, the plurality of barrier members 3 may include, in addition to the barrier member 3 having the opening 31 therein, another barrier member connecting the first ring wall 2a and the second ring wall 2b at two ends. 3, and preferably disposed outside the barrier member 3 having the opening 31 to close the air chamber R away from the side of the through hole 11 such that the air chamber R is the back plate of the body E When closed as a resonance space, the sound waves therein can only communicate with the outside through a single opening 31 communicating with the through hole 11; alternatively, the plurality of barrier members 3 can also open the opening 31 in all, and the ring wall portion 2, the shoulder portion 23 as disclosed in the first preferred embodiment is provided, and the air chamber R is formed by the plurality of barrier members 3 and the annular wall portion 2, whereby the body E is placed When the space S is accommodated, the back plate of the body E abuts the plurality of barriers 3 and the shoulders 23 respectively, so that the air chamber R is closed by the back plate of the body E. The sound wave in the middle can only communicate with the outside through a single opening 31 communicating with the through hole 11.

值得注意的是,該第三較佳實施例之護套為了使該空氣容室R形成連續彎折之曲徑狀通道,係利用至少二個開設有開口31之阻隔件3相互間隔設置,且使任二相鄰阻隔件3之開口31相互錯位來達成,其中,開設有該開口31之阻隔件3係沿相同方向(亦即垂直該第一側牆2a之方向)延伸,使得該空氣容室R於任二相鄰阻隔件3之交界處形成180度轉折。然而,開設有該開口31之阻隔件3也可以沿不同之方向延伸,舉例而言,二相鄰之阻隔件3當中,透過將其中一阻隔件3垂直於該第一側牆2a設置,並將另一阻隔件3平行於該第一側牆2a設置,即可使得該空氣容室R於該二阻隔件3之交界處形成90度轉折,仍然可以使該空氣R形成連續彎折之曲徑狀通道,故本發明不加以限制該阻隔件3之延伸方向。It is to be noted that the sheath of the third preferred embodiment is formed such that the air chamber R forms a continuously bent labyrinth passage, and is separated from each other by at least two barrier members 3 having openings 31, and The openings 31 of any two adjacent barriers 3 are offset from each other, wherein the barrier member 3 having the opening 31 is extended in the same direction (ie, perpendicular to the direction of the first sidewall 2a), so that the air capacity The chamber R forms a 180 degree turn at the junction of any two adjacent barriers 3. However, the barrier member 3 having the opening 31 may also extend in different directions. For example, among the two adjacent barrier members 3, one of the barrier members 3 is disposed perpendicular to the first sidewall spacer 2a, and The other barrier member 3 is disposed parallel to the first side wall 2a, so that the air chamber R forms a 90 degree turn at the boundary of the two barrier members 3, and the air R can still form a continuous bending curve. The radial passage, the invention does not limit the direction in which the barrier member 3 extends.

請參閱第12及13圖所示,其係本發明之第五較佳實施例,該實施例與前述第一較佳實施例相異之處在於:該基板1於該空氣容室R外部另設有貫穿該基板1之內表面1a及外表面1b的至少一導風口12,該護套另設有一散熱風扇4,該散熱風扇4位於該空氣容室R外部且可以結合固定在該基板1的內表面1a。該散熱風扇4可以為各式習用風扇結構,在本實施例當中係選擇為一離心式風扇,惟本發明不以此為限;該散熱風扇3之軸向上具有一進風口41,該進風口41較佳對位朝向開設於該基板1的至少一導風口12,且該散熱風扇4之徑向上具有一出風口42,該出風口 42較佳朝向開設於該環牆部2的至少一貫孔22。Referring to Figures 12 and 13, which are a fifth preferred embodiment of the present invention, the embodiment is different from the foregoing first preferred embodiment in that the substrate 1 is outside the air chamber R. At least one air guiding opening 12 is formed through the inner surface 1a and the outer surface 1b of the substrate 1. The jacket is further provided with a heat dissipating fan 4, and the heat dissipating fan 4 is located outside the air chamber R and can be fixedly coupled to the substrate 1 Inner surface 1a. The cooling fan 4 can be a conventional fan structure. In the present embodiment, the centrifugal fan is selected as a centrifugal fan, but the invention is not limited thereto; the cooling fan 3 has an air inlet 41 in the axial direction, and the air inlet 41 41 is preferably aligned toward at least one air guiding opening 12 of the substrate 1 , and the cooling fan 4 has an air outlet 42 in the radial direction, the air outlet 42 preferably faces at least a constant hole 22 formed in the annular wall portion 2.

據由前述結構,本發明手持式電子裝置之機身E結合於該殼套時,該散熱風扇4將能夠運作以導引該容置空間S內的氣流通過其出風口42及該環牆部2的貫孔22排出至外界,使該容置空間S形成負壓,從而導引外界氣流通過該基板1的導風口12流入該容置空間S;如此一來,該護套外部的低溫空氣可經由該散熱風扇4的進風口41流入該容置空間S中,以將該手持式電子裝置之機身E運作時所產生的高溫氣流從該容置空間S中排出,提升該手持式電子裝置的散熱效率;是以,使用本發明之護套,不僅能提升該手持式電子裝置的音響效果,更能提升手持式電子裝E的散熱效率,使手持式電子裝置運作時不會發生過熱的情況。According to the foregoing structure, when the body E of the handheld electronic device of the present invention is coupled to the casing, the cooling fan 4 will be operable to guide the airflow in the accommodating space S through the air outlet 42 and the ring wall portion. The through hole 22 of the second hole 22 is discharged to the outside, so that the accommodating space S forms a negative pressure, thereby guiding the outside airflow to flow into the accommodating space S through the air vent 12 of the substrate 1; thus, the low temperature air outside the sheath The air inlet 41 of the heat dissipation fan 4 can flow into the accommodating space S to discharge the high-temperature airflow generated by the operation of the body E of the handheld electronic device from the accommodating space S, thereby lifting the handheld electronic device. The heat dissipation efficiency of the device is such that the use of the sheath of the present invention can not only improve the acoustic effect of the handheld electronic device, but also improve the heat dissipation efficiency of the handheld electronic device E, so that the handheld electronic device does not overheat when it operates. Case.

基於前述技術概念,該護套之阻隔件3及該環牆部2均可以在接鄰該空氣容室R之表面上設置阻尼結構(圖未繪示),該阻尼結構可以為凸紋、肋條或不規則表面,且常見呈波浪狀或鋸齒狀,進而改變該空氣容室R之聲音傳導特性。所述之阻尼結構係本領域技術人員可以輕易理解實施,恕不再行贅述。Based on the foregoing technical concept, the barrier member 3 and the annular wall portion 2 of the sheath may be provided with a damping structure (not shown) on the surface adjacent to the air chamber R. The damping structure may be a ridge or a rib. Or an irregular surface, and is often wavy or jagged, thereby changing the sound transmission characteristics of the air chamber R. The damper structure described above can be easily understood by those skilled in the art and will not be described again.
